Presentation by Joe Pulizzi (Content Marketing Institute) for SAP marketing team entitled Good to Great Content Marketing. The presentation reviews the history of content marketing, the latest content marketing research, and five trends separating the good to great in content marketing.

The Kelly Situation:

Product: Complex workforce solutions

Target: Largest 5,000 companies globally

Deal Size: $50m - $2bn

Key Buyer Titles: HR, Procurement, Operations, C-Suite

Ave Time to Close: 12-24 months
